ENVISAT和ALOS卫星SAR影像提取地表沉降的对比试验
Comparative Experiment of Land Subsidence Extraction from ENVISAT and ALOS Satellite SAR Images

DOI: 10.12677/GST.2023.112015, PP. 135-146

Keywords: InSAR,ENVISAT,ALOS,差分干涉测量,地表沉降;InSAR, ENVISAT, ALOS, Differential Interferometry, Surface Subsidence

Full-Text   Cite this paper   Add to My Lib

Abstract:

本文介绍双轨法差分干涉测量中的数学模型及计算公式,并以ENVISAT和ALOS两种卫星得到的影像数据分析得到某一地区的地表沉降值,分析二者影像的不同点以及各自数据的特点。进行差分干涉处理,并进一步提取出地表沉降量,并且展开分析。对比解译和分析ENVISAT ASAR数据和ALOS PALSAR数据提取的差分干涉图和形变值,并最终得出二者卫星在提取地表形变中可行性的结论。
This paper introduces the mathematical model and calculation formula in the two-track differential interferometry, and analyzes the land subsidence value of a certain area by using the image data obtained from ENVISAT and ALOS satellites, and analyzes the differences between the two images and the characteristics of their respective data. Carry out differential interference processing, and further extract and analyze the surface settlement. Comparative interpretation and analysis of dif-ferential interferograms and deformation values extracted from ENVISAT ASAR data and ALOS PALSAR data, and ultimately a conclusion that the two satellites are feasible in extracting surface deformation is reached.
